About the role

Key responsibilities & impact
  • Wire up the BFF client: consume the checked OpenAPI contract via generated clients, and establish stable success/error envelopes, request IDs, idempotency-key and If-Match plumbing, and loading/empty/error/permission state scaffolding.
  • Build invited sign-in and account context: Cognito sign-in (email/password + Google, PKCE) wired to opaque BFF sessions and protected routes, with explicit account-context switching on staging.
  • Stand up the guided-exploration entry point: exploration create/run UI wired to the agent and the public corpus, showing the operation lifecycle via resumable SSE on staging.
  • Conduct a UX & code audit: review for correctness, performance, and consistency; produce a prioritized fix list and a design-system alignment plan.
  • Invited-account onboarding: invitation acceptance (personal signup / team membership), first workspace creation, first source upload with visible quarantine states (upload_pending → quarantined → processing → available|rejected|processing_failed), and ToS/legal-disclosure acceptance.
  • Account & membership UX: personal/team accounts, owner/member capabilities via capability policy v1, membership states, and guarded personal↔team conversion flows, with the active account always explicit and never inferred.
  • Guided exploration experience: the primary entry point over the workspace/exploration/idea/draft model, surfacing exploration lineage (derived_from / incorporates / branches_from / supersedes) and the operation lifecycle (accepted → dispatched → executing → succeeded|failed|cancelled|expired); raw model chain-of-thought is never shown.
  • Durable-operation progress: fetch-based resumable SSE (auth via header, cookie, or storage; reconnect replays from the last-seen event sequence; respect streams/session and account limits), with cursor-polling fallback and 409 cursor_expired snapshot/resync.
  • Public graph & analysis views: production-quality visualization and core claims/novelty/cluster views over the public reference plane.
  • Billing UI (beta): Stripe test-mode plan selection and entitlement display, with no live charging.
  • Performance & robustness: meet agreed Core Web Vitals budgets; consistent loading/empty/error/permission states; responsive and accessible UI.
  • Test coverage & handover: component and E2E coverage for critical paths, documented component patterns, and clean handover.

Requirements

What you’ll need
  • Deep experience with React & Next.js, including Next.js (App Router) as a containerized service, server components, routing, and SSR that calls an internal API rather than data stores directly.
  • Contract-first client consumption: experience consuming generated OpenAPI/TypeScript clients in a pnpm monorepo, including idempotency keys, ETag/If-Match concurrency, and 202+operation polling, treating the BFF contract as the sole data authority.
  • Streaming UI experience: building guided/streaming agent interfaces on fetch-based resumable SSE (header auth, reconnect from last-seen sequence, stream limits) with cursor-polling fallback and 409 resync.
  • Identity-aware UI: experience handling Cognito-backed opaque BFF sessions, protected routes, and explicit account-scoped context on the client.
  • Data-dense & public-graph UX: experience building dashboards over search, claims/citations, clusters, and validation results, and interactive visualization of large, public reference data sets.
  • UI & styling: strong Tailwind skills and experience building component-driven UI from a design system and semantic tokens, not ad-hoc styles.
  • Performance & quality: solid grasp of Core Web Vitals, bundle size, and rendering performance, plus component and E2E testing and accessibility fundamentals.
  • Availability with meaningful overlap with US and Australian project hours for weekly sync and incident response.
